ZIP Code 65284 is a ZIP Code Tabulation Area in Boone County, Missouri, home to about 2,172 residents. Its median household income of $86,959 runs above the Boone County figure of $69,913.
From 2019 to 2023, ZIP Code 65284's population grew 7.0% from 2,029 to 2,172, while its median gross rent rose 29.0% from $687 to $886.
The median gross rent is $886. 30.6% of adults 25 and older hold a bachelor's degree or higher.

| Year | Population | Median household income | Median home value | Median gross rent |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2019 | 2,029 | $63,672 | $148,000 | $687 |
| 2020 | 2,237 | $73,571 | $144,800 | $758 |
| 2021 | 1,760 | $77,132 | $143,900 | $743 |
| 2022 | 2,107 | $92,083 | $185,200 | $842 |
| 2023 | 2,172 | $86,959 | $184,000 | $886 |
Each year is a US Census Bureau ACS 5-year estimate ending that year.
